DAVENTRY’S William Parker School was celebrating this week after successes in the world of sport.
George Calvey has been selected to play England U15 Basketball in the Copenhagen Tournament in June.
This is an immense achievement for George who only started playing competitive basketball at the beginning of Year 10.
He has subsequently made his way through a rigorous selection process, including two England Camps before being selected to represent his country.
Congratulations were expressed to Kyle Cherry who will be representing England Badminton in the Sainsbury’s 2012 Schools’ Games at the Olympic Park from May 9-12.
The School Games is a multi-sport event for the UK’s elite young athletes, developed to build on the excitement and inspirations of the 2012 Games.
Kyle will not only have the privilege of playing in one of the Olympic venues, but he will also have the honour of staying in the athletes’ village.
Congratulations also to Niklas Aarre whose massive throw of 47.20m at the Rugby Spring Medal Open Meeting has put him at number one in the country in the U17 discus.
Niklas has represented the school twice at the English Schools’ Athletics Finals and is looking in good shape for a win in the U17 Discus at this year’s finals in Gateshead.
For the long term, the athlete has his sights set on the 2020 Olympics.
